What is Private Psychiatry?
Private psychiatry refers to psychiatric services provided outside the general public health care system. Patients can look for treatment from private psychiatrists through direct payment or health insurance protection. These professionals are medical doctors concentrating on mental health disorders, capable of diagnosing and treating a spectrum of conditions, from stress and anxiety and anxiety to more serious conditions like schizophrenia and bipolar disorder.

The cost of seeing a private psychiatrist can vary substantially based upon several factors:
FactorDetailsAreaUrban locations normally have actually higher costs compared to rural places.ExperienceMore skilled or specific psychiatrists might charge higher rates.Session LengthLonger sessions generally cost more than basic appointments.Treatment TypePrivate therapy sessions may differ from evaluations or medication management costs.
Typically, a typical session can range from ₤ 150 to ₤ 500, with the possibility of being covered partially by insurance, depending on the client's plan.
FAQs About Private Psychiatry
Does insurance cover private psychiatry?
Many insurance plans provide some protection for private psychiatrist gos to, but the extent of this coverage varies. It's important to contact both the insurance coverage supplier and the psychiatrist's office before arranging a consultation.
What qualifications should I search for in a private psychiatrist?
Patients should ensure that their psychiatrist is board-certified in psychiatry, has pertinent experience in their location of issue, and has an excellent rapport with them.

What should I anticipate throughout my very first appointment?
Expect a preliminary assessment that includes background info about your mental health history, existing symptoms, and treatment goals. Be prepared to discuss your sensations openly.
Is ongoing treatment mandatory?
The need for ongoing treatment depends upon individual scenarios. After a preliminary assessment, the psychiatrist will recommend an ideal treatment plan, which may include regular sessions or a more versatile method.
